Abstract

Provided herein are multispecific antibodies, including trispecific antibodies that bind to CD79b, CD20 and CD3, and bispecific antibodies that bind to CD79b and CD3, and multispecific antigen-binding fragments thereof. Also described are related polynucleotides capable of encoding the provided multispecific antibodies or multispecific antigen-binding fragments, cells expressing the provided multispecific antibodies or multispecific antigen-binding fragments, as well as associated vectors and detectably labeled multispecific antibodies or multispecific antigen-binding fragments. In addition, methods of producing and using the provided multispecific antibodies and multispecific antigen-binding fragments are described. Further provided herein are isolated antibodies that bind to CD79b and antigen-binding fragments thereof. Also described are related polynucleotides capable of encoding the provided CD79b-specific antibodies or antigen-binding fragments, cells expressing the provided CD79b-specific antibodies or antigen-binding fragments, as well as associated vectors and detectably labeled CD79b-specific antibodies or antigen-binding fragments.
